LaLiga: Barcelona squander 3-0 lead against Celta Vigo, Real Madrid edge Rayo Vallecano
•Another deflating result for Barca was made worse by another injury for Ansu Fati, who put his team in front and then had go off with a hamstring problem.
Ansu Fati agrees new six-year Barcelona contract with release clause set at one billion euros
•Fati, who has recently returned after almost a year out with a knee injury, will have a release clause in his new deal set at one billion euros.
LaLiga: Ansu Fati inspires Barcelona to win over Valencia in start of crunch week
•With Ansu, Barcelona have hope, the 18-year-old, who wears the number 10 shirt previously belonging to Lionel Messi, now the symbol of what the club are promoting as the 'Dream Teen', and optimism for an exciting future.

LaLiga: Ansu Fati returns in Lionel Messi shirt to help Barcelona ease pressure on Ronald Koeman
•Fati, wearing the number 10 shirt previously belonging to Messi, came on to a raucous reception at Camp Nou, 323 days after his last appearance. The 18-year-old scored to complete a much-needed victory for Barca.

LaLiga: Ansu Fati expected to miss four months of action after undergoing knee surgery, say Barcelona
•Fati had the operation after tearing the internal meniscus of his left knee during Barca's 5-2 win over Real Betis on Saturday.
